Handbooks for Foreign Genealogical Research
:
Asia
1. Low, Jeanie W. Chooey.
China connection : finding ancestral roots for Chinese in
America / Jeanie W.C. Low. -- 2nd ed. -- San Francisco : J.W.C.
Low, c1993. -- vi, 51 p.
E184.C5 L69 1993b
Includes bibliographical references (p. 49-50).
Provides historical background of Chinese immigration to
America and sources to use in searching for family records.
1. Major genealogical record sources in Hong Kong / by the
Genealogical Society. -- Salt Lake City : Genealogical Society of
the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-Day Saints, 1975. -- [14] p.
-- (Research paper. Series J ; no. 4)
CS1169.55 .M34 1975 <LH&G>
Tables provide brief information about types of records, the
period covered, name and address of agencies, and to whom the
records will be made available. Information applies also to
Taiwan.
1. Major genealogical record sources in Taiwan / the Genealogical
Department of the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-Day Saints. --
Rev. -- Salt Lake City : The Department, 1976. -- 12 p. --
(Series J ; no. 2)
CS1169.5 .M35 1976 <LH&G>
Chiefly tables. Bibliography: p. 10-12.
1. Major genealogical record sources in Japan / by the Genealogical
Society. -- Rev. -- Salt Lake City : Genealogical Society of the
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-Day Saints, 1974. -- 18 p. --
(Research paper. Series J ; no. 1)
CS1303 .M35 1974 <LH&G>
Bibliography: p. 10-18.
Provides, in tabular form, a general overview of the types of
genealogical records available during thirteen periods of Japan's
history from 700 A.D. to the present.
